Comprehending the Anatomy of a Ram 1500
To correctly maintain a Dodge Ram 1500, owners must familiarize themselves with the lorry's main systems. Due to the fact that these trucks are greatly worked, particular parts experience more wear and tear than others.
Typical Wear-and-Tear Categories
- Suspension and Steering: Due to the weight of the truck and the needs of towing, parts like ball joints, control arms, and connect rods frequently need replacement.
- Braking System: Stopping a multi-ton vehicle produces tremendous heat and friction, making brake pads, rotors, and calipers high-turnover parts.
- Engine and Powertrain: Whether equipped with the legendary 5.7 L HEMI V8, the EcoDiesel, or the more recent Hurricane inline-six, filters, stimulate plugs, and gaskets need regular attention.

Q2: What are the most typical suspension parts to change on a Ram 1500? A: Front ball joints, control arms, and sway bar links areamongst the most often changed suspension elements on the Ram 1500, specifically on models driven on rough roadways or used for heavy towing. Q3: Do lift packages void the guarantee on a Ram 1500? A: Under the Magnuson-Moss Warranty Act, merely setting up an aftermarket lift set does not instantly void your entire car service warranty. However, if a part failure can be straight proven to have actually been triggered by the aftermarketlift package, the car dealership may deny protection for that specific repair work.
